Carbonfiberboy 05-02-20 08:26 PM

There are two physical things which increase average speed: riding more miles/week and riding hills as hard as you can, which is a much higher level of effort than most people realize they are capable of. And then spending a few years doing these two things at every greater mileages and levels of effort. The downside is that yes, it hurts, but we do it to get the result. Besides, it's actually a lot of fun.

There are bicycles which will also increase your average speed. These are road bikes with dropped bars, sized and fit so the rider can get low on the bike and still pedal hard.

There are also a great number of details involving the above, but which are mostly irrelevant compared to those two simple things.

Boatdriver 05-05-20 11:00 AM

As carbonfiberboy says, the two main aspects of training are volume and intensity. The volume helps develop your cardio-vascular system (new capillaries develop etc.), Intensity layered on top of a solid base will drive more noticeable improvements. A good reference are the books by Joe Friel. I fall into the over 50 crowd, so I have his Fast After 50 book that lays that out. The intensity can be hill repeats, or it can be surges on flat ground. There is more risk of injury with intensity, and recovery is needed between intense efforts. Start off with only a couple of intense sessions per week, and keep the remainder of your volume easy. Best of luck. Lots of effort can go into planning how long the hard bits are vice the recovery periods (30 sec/ 30 sec or 5 minutes / 3 minutes), but the basic idea is to work hard to force physical adaptations, and then recover so your body rebuilds. Start with what works for you, works with your terrain, etc.

jpescatore 05-06-20 04:32 AM

Good advice above, here's something to try to get started: if you have a ride you do often that you average 11mph on, let's say it is an 11 mile ride you do in 1 hour. For the first 15 minutes, ride your normal pace to warm up. For the next 15 minutes, ride harder - same gear and pedal faster or higher gear and same pedaling rate. This is often called the "comfortably uncomfortable" pace.

Then 15 minutes back at your normal pace, then the last 15 minutes (or less, since you should finish in shorter time) at a harder pace.

A variant if your riding is on routes where you have to keep stopping, do the "ride harder" on the longer segments between stops.

Keep doing that, soon you will be stuck at a new average speed, but it will be higher than what you started at!

Yes, that pace is technically described as below AeT or VT1, below the aerobic threshold. It's best definable by breathing rather than HR. This HR recommendation is close, but flawed because MHR is hard to know and an individual's AeT is not necessarily right at that percentage anyway. Crossing AeT, one's breathing rate will show a definite increase. My AeT is at about 78% of FTP.

The 20-25 hour a week training schedule? And then the 25-35 hour a week racing schedule? Not particularly useful.

If the OP could ride that many hours, they'd probably be pretty fast, too. For all of us that don't, intensity helps make up for the training load which is instrumental in forcing adaptations (i.e., making you faster).

Riding 5-10 hours a week without much intensity isn't going to make you much faster once you've established some baseline fitness.

Carbonfiberboy 07-02-20 05:44 PM

^^ Quite. The less time one has for training, the more time needs to be spent riding with intensity. It's not an across-the-board percentage thing, though we sure see a lot of that 80% kind of thing bandied about. The longer the fast rides one contemplates, the more total training time is required, the smaller the percentage of intensity becomes, and conversely. Google "time crunched cyclist workouts."
